The thing about being a rescue swimmer

“The thing about being a rescue swimmer or lifeguard is that, often, the person you want to help will, in their desperation, drown you. I will swim as hard as I can, for as long as I can, but if you pull me under, I only have two choices: 1) break your nose, to get you off me, or 2) swim away. The same applies on dry land in other situations.” – Kimberly Bumpses (pseudonym)
